Le beers in no particular order:
Raspberry was good, very girly and gay though. Very light, very drinkable.
2xstout also good. It's like a milk stout for those that haven't had it. Not too memorable, but good.
2xmas is terrible in bottles, but on tap, it's goddamn great. Was also on sale for $7 growler fills since they're trying to make room for something else.
Eurotrash pils. Absolutely horrendous. Tastes like coors lite.
Live was easily the best beer of the day. It's replacing their 'regular' pale ale which is good. I love this beer so much.
Phin and Matt was bad. Just weird off flavors, iirc it was this one that tasted exactly like MGD. It could have been 422, but I believe it was this one.
422 was bad as well.
Oat is their best stout, at least on tap that day. Very good. I've had it before, but it just reinforces that I like it much better than the 2xstout
2xIPA is always good, but it just wasn't as stellar as I seem to remember. Was definitely hiding in the shadow of Live and Oat.
Porter was good. A bit sweeter than I like for a porter, but I had a few, so I didn't mind it that bad.
Bourbon Barrel Backburner was rough. Since I don't really like bourbon aged beers or barleywines, I obviously couldn't drink much of this; just a few sips and I passed it on to someone. Reminds me a bit of Backwoods Bastard.
Du was a not bad witbeer. I wouldn't buy it as it's too thin and watery for the style, imo. But decent nonetheless.
Krampus was great. Been a long while since I had it, but tastes almost like a DIPA, not a shytty lager.
